Ingredients

  • 2 boneless, skinless chicken breasts
  • 2 tablespoons olive oil
  • 1 teaspoon chipotle chili powder
  • 1 teaspoon smoked paprika
  • ½ teaspoon garlic powder
  • ½ teaspoon onion powder
  • ½ teaspoon salt
  • ½ teaspoon black pepper
  • ½ teaspoon cumin
  • ½ cup ranch dressing
  • 2 chipotle peppers in adobo sauce, minced
  • 4 large flour tortillas
  • 1 cup cooked white or Mexican rice
  • ½ cup black beans, drained and rinsed
  • ½ cup shredded cheddar or Monterey Jack cheese
  • ½ cup fresh pico de gallo (or diced tomatoes)
  • ¼ cup chopped cilantro
  • ¼ cup sour cream (optional)
  • 1 tablespoon lime juice
  • 1 avocado, sliced

Step-by-Step Directions

1. Marinate the Chicken

In a bowl, mix olive oil, chipotle chili powder, smoked paprika, garlic powder, onion powder, salt, black pepper, and cumin. Coat the chicken breasts evenly with the spice mixture. Let the chicken marinate for at least 30 minutes (or up to 4 hours for more flavor).

2. Make the Chipotle Ranch Sauce

In a small bowl, combine ranch dressing with minced chipotle peppers in adobo sauce. Stir until well blended. Set aside.

3. Grill the Chicken

Preheat a grill or stovetop pan to medium-high heat. Cook the marinated chicken for about 5-6 minutes per side, or until the internal temperature reaches 165°F (75°C). Let it rest for 5 minutes before slicing into strips.

4. Assemble the Burritos

Lay a tortilla flat and spread a spoonful of the chipotle ranch sauce over the center. Add a portion of cooked rice, black beans, grilled chicken slices, shredded cheese, pico de gallo, chopped cilantro, and avocado slices. Drizzle with lime juice and a little extra chipotle ranch sauce.

5. Wrap and Grill the Burritos

Fold in the sides of the tortilla, then roll it tightly into a burrito. Lightly brush the burrito with olive oil and place it seam-side down on a hot pan or grill. Cook for about 2 minutes on each side until golden brown and crispy.

6. Serve and Enjoy

Cut the burrito in half and serve warm with extra chipotle ranch sauce or sour cream on the side.


Variations and Substitutions

  • Use Different Protein – Swap the chicken for grilled shrimp, steak, or even roasted vegetables for a vegetarian option.
  • Low-Carb Version – Skip the tortilla and serve as a burrito bowl over lettuce or cauliflower rice.
  • Extra Spice – Add diced jalapeños or an extra chipotle pepper to the sauce for more heat.
  • Cheese Variations – Try queso fresco, pepper jack, or cotija cheese for a different twist.
  • Creamier Sauce – Blend the chipotle ranch sauce with a little Greek yogurt for extra thickness.

Serving Size and Timing

  • Servings: 4 burritos
  • Prep Time: 15 minutes (plus marinating time)
  • Cook Time: 15 minutes
  • Total Time: 30-45 minutes

Storage and Reheating

  • Refrigeration – Wrap leftover burritos in foil or plastic wrap and store in the fridge for up to 3 days.
  • Freezing – Wrap tightly in plastic wrap and then foil before freezing for up to 2 months.
  • Reheating – Heat in a skillet over medium heat for 3-4 minutes per side or in the microwave for 1-2 minutes.

Frequently Asked Questions

How spicy is this burrito?

The chipotle peppers add a moderate smoky heat, but you can adjust the spice level by using fewer or more peppers.

Can I make this burrito ahead of time?

Yes! You can assemble the burritos and store them in the fridge for a day before grilling.

What can I use instead of chipotle peppers?

Smoked paprika and a dash of hot sauce can mimic the smoky heat if you don’t have chipotle peppers.

Can I use store-bought grilled chicken?

Absolutely! Using pre-cooked grilled chicken saves time and still tastes great.

What’s the best tortilla for burritos?

Large, soft flour tortillas work best because they’re flexible and hold all the fillings without breaking.

How do I prevent my burrito from falling apart?

Make sure not to overfill it and tuck in the sides tightly before rolling.

Can I bake instead of grill the burrito?

Yes! Bake at 375°F (190°C) for 10-15 minutes to get a crispy exterior.

What sides go well with this burrito?

Serve with tortilla chips, guacamole, or a fresh corn salad for a complete meal.

Can I make this burrito dairy-free?

Yes! Use a dairy-free ranch dressing and omit the cheese or use a dairy-free alternative.

How do I make it extra crispy?

Brush the burrito with a little butter before grilling for an extra golden, crispy crust.
